ezsystems/ezplatform-demo

此包已被废弃,不再维护。未建议替代包。

eZ Platform 发行版

安装量: 5,415

依赖者: 0

建议者: 0

安全: 0

星标: 42

关注者: 31

分支: 36

类型:项目

v2.5.9 2020-03-12 22:47 UTC

README

演示状态

此存储库包含eZ Platformezplatform-ee-demo示例网站。一个目前维护的演示网站可在eZ Platform中找到。

请不要将演示网站作为您项目的起点。请使用干净的eZ Platform代替。

Screenshot

Build Status Downloads Latest release License

什么是eZ Platform ?

eZ Platform是由eZ Systems和eZ社区开发的一个100%的开源专业CMS(内容管理系统)。

当前的eZ Platform v2eZ Publish的第七代,它基于Symfony 3.4LTS框架(全栈)。自2011年以来一直在开发中,自2012年以来作为“平台堆栈”一直是eZ Publish Platform 5.x的组成部分。

什么是eZ Platform Demo ?

eZ Platform Demo是使用eZ Platform的一个简单网站示例。此演示不应用于启动新项目,但可以作为如何进行的示例。

功能

  • 博客
  • 相册
  • 联系表单

安装

注意:为了简化安装,请考虑使用社区支持的eZ Launchpad,它为您处理整个服务器设置。

下面的安装说明适用于在最新版本中安装带有演示内容和演示网站的eZ Platform演示安装。完整的安装文档可在在线文档中找到,包括安装其他发行版(如ezplatform "clean"ezplatform-ee企业版)或其他版本的说明。

先决条件

以下说明假定您已经安装了

  • PHP (7.1或更高版本)
  • Web服务器 (推荐:Apache / Nginx。也可以使用php内置的开发服务器)
  • 数据库服务器 (MySQL 5.5+或MariaDB 10.0+)
  • Composer
  • Git (开发用)

有关更多信息,请参阅在线文档中的要求

安装eZ Platform (演示发行版)

假设您已经解决了先决条件,您可以使用以下命令在终端中启动安装:

composer create-project --keep-vcs ezsystems/ezplatform-demo ezplatform ^2
cd ezplatform

注意:如果Composer是在本地而不是全局安装的,第一个命令将开始于php composer.phar

在安装过程中,您将被要求输入数据库主机名、登录名、密码等信息。这些信息将被放置在<ezplatform>/app/config/parameters.yml中。

接下来,您将收到有关如何将数据安装到数据库中以及如何使用bin/console server:run命令运行简化版开发服务器的说明。提示:要使用Apache或Nginx设置更完整、性能更好的环境,请阅读如何手动安装eZ Platform的说明。

问题跟踪

您可以在https://jira.ez.no/browse/EZP提交错误、改进和建议。如果您发现一个安全问题,请参阅如何在https://doc.ez.no/Security负责任地报告此类问题。

向后兼容性

eZ Platform旨在与eZ Publish 5.x、4.x和3.x(2002年推出)100%内容兼容,这意味着CMS这些版本中的内容可以使用在线文档升级到eZ Platform。

与eZ Publish Platform 5.x不同,eZ Platform不附带eZ Publish Legacy(4.x)。但可以通过可选安装LegacyBridge来实现eZ Platform和eZ Publish Legacy的并行运行,这仅推荐用于迁移场景,不适用于新安装。

版权

版权(C)1999-2018 eZ Systems AS。保留所有权利。

许可

https://gnu.ac.cn/licenses/gpl-2.0.txt GNU通用公共许可证v2